A Boy and His Dog — Set in a post-apocalyptic world (the Third World War is said to start in 1992) and it's a story about a boy whose age we never get to know (Vic) and his telephatic, speaking dog (Blood), both hungry and horny. It's very... rapey. And of course, again, in this story, the girl only serves as a device for the boy, without character.

S.R.O ― Spaceship appears on Broadway and aliens begin performing for the people watching below, some millionaire-wannabe starts making money off popcorn and balcony/box seats... at least until the aliens decide they perform long enough and now it's time to eat?

Asleep: With Still Hands -- this is quite chilling. About forced peace that comes from (or is enforced by) a thought police system, and that some men become so adamant about bringing back war like it's a fashion trend.
